RMPB1CG2–Whooping Crane, from the Game Birds series (N40) for Allen & Ginter Cigarettes. Dimensions: Sheet: 2 7/8 x 3 1/4 in. (7.3 x 8.3 cm). Publisher: Issued by Allen & Ginter (American, Richmond, Virginia). Date: 1888-90. Trade cards from the 'Game Birds' series (N40), issued in 1888-90 in a set of 50 cards to promote Allen & Ginter brand cigarettes. Series N40 reproduces the cards from N13 in a larger size.
